Cellular Jail, Port Blair: This prison, famously called Kala Pani, serves as a grim reminder of the freedom struggle of India. This jail has an interesting architecture with seven wings that come out of a central tower. One can explore the cells and stay for the evening light and sound show.
Radhanagar Beach, Havelock Island: Often put within the lists of top beaches globally, the white sand and turquoise seas of Radhanagar Beach are very famous. This beach attracts many beach lovers and photographers as it provides good views of sunset, is fringed with verdant forests, and offers good swimming conditions.
Mahatma Gandhi Marine National Park, Port Blair: This Marine Protected Area comprises 15 islands with huge diversity in marine life. People can hop on to glass-bottom boat rides, snorkel, and scuba dive into the sea to have a glimpse of vibrant coral reefs, schools of colorful fish, and other marine species in their natural habitat.
Elephant Beach, Havelock Island: Elephant Beach is literally a haven for coral reefs and vibrant marine life. It's an activity hub for water sports like snorkeling, sea walking, banana boat ride, and jet-skiing. Trek or cruise towards the beach.
Chidiya Tapu, Port Blair: Chidiya Tapu is often called the "Sunset Point" of Andaman. It has a great view, more so during sunset. An isolated beach surrounded by dense mangrove forests is very good for bird watching and capturing nature in a camera.
Kalapathar Beach, Havelock Island: It gets its name from the black rocks (Kalapathar) that line its coast. This serene beach is a calmer alternative to Radhanagar, perfect for long walks, sunbathing, or just gazing out at the Bay of Bengal's enormousness.
Scuba diving or snorkeling: Explore vibrant coral reefs and diverse marine life in crystal-clear waters. Discover colorful fish, sea turtles, and unique underwater formations. Suitable for beginners and experienced divers, with numerous dive sites around the islands.
Kayaking through mangroves: Navigate serene waterways surrounded by lush mangrove forests. Observe unique ecosystems, spot indigenous birds, and enjoy the tranquility. A perfect blend of adventure and nature appreciation.
Parasailing: Soar high above the turquoise waters for breathtaking aerial views of the islands. Experience the thrill of flight while safely harnessed to a parachute towed by a boat.
Sea walking: Walk on the ocean floor wearing a special helmet that supplies oxygen. Interact with marine life up close in their natural habitat. No swimming skills required for this unique underwater experience.
Glass-bottom boat rides: Observe the underwater world without getting wet. Cruise over coral reefs and see colorful fish through the boat's transparent floor. Ideal for those who prefer staying dry.
Night camping on beaches: Experience the serenity of secluded beaches under starlit skies. Fall asleep to the sound of waves, and wake up to stunning sunrises. A perfect escape from urban life.
Watching bioluminescence: Witness the magical phenomenon of glowing plankton in the water at night. Take a boat ride or walk along certain beaches to see the water light up with every movement.
Bird watching: Explore diverse habitats teeming with exotic and endemic bird species. Spot hornbills, serpent eagles, and many more in their natural environments. Perfect for nature enthusiasts and photographers.
Sunset watching: Enjoy breathtaking sunsets from prime locations around the islands. Watch the sky transform into a canvas of vibrant colors as the sun dips below the horizon over the Bay of Bengal.
Participating in water sports: Engage in thrilling activities like jet skiing, windsurfing, or banana boat rides. Get your adrenaline pumping while enjoying the beautiful coastal scenery of the Andaman Islands.
Try local cuisine: Savor the unique flavors of Andamanese cuisine. Sample fresh seafood dishes, coconut-based curries, and tropical fruits. Don't miss specialties like fish curry, prawn biryani, and the local favorite, Macher Jhol.
Shop for souvenirs: Browse local markets for unique mementos. Find handcrafted shell jewelry, wooden artifacts, coconut-based products, and tribal handicrafts. Pearl jewelry is also popular. Take home a piece of Andaman's rich culture and natural beauty.
By Air: Fly to Veer Savarkar International Airport in Port Blair. Direct flights are available from major Indian cities like Chennai, Kolkata, Delhi, and Bangalore. Flight duration ranges from 2 to 4 hours depending on the departure city.
By Sea: Take a ship from Chennai, Kolkata, or Visakhapatnam to Port Blair. The journey takes 3-4 days and offers a unique experience. However, this option is less popular due to the longer travel time.
Peak Season (November to February): Ideal weather with clear skies and calm seas. Perfect for outdoor activities and water sports. However, it's more crowded and prices are higher.
Shoulder Season (October and March-May): Weather is still good, with occasional short rain spells. Less crowded than peak season, with more affordable rates. March-May can be quite hot but suitable for beach activities.
Monsoon Season (June to September): Heavy rainfall and rough seas. Many water activities are restricted. However, the islands are lush and green. Good for budget travelers as prices are lowest, but some services may be limited.
